In South Africa, it is commonly known as a crane flower .When repotting, select a pot 2 inches larger than the current pot of your plant. Repot the plant every 1 to 2 years. A 3 to 4 feet bird of paradise plant will grow well in a 10-inch pot. On the other hand, a 5 to 6 feet plant will thrive well in a 14-inch pot. Bird-of-paradise is a member of the Strelitziaceae family which contains other species often seen in central and south Florida landscapes.S. nicolai (white or giant bird-of-paradise) grows to 15-30 feet and has large, paddle-like leaves arranged spirally around a distinct stem. Its large size and white flowers resemble the … White Bird Of Paradise features bold spikes of white flowers with blue overtones rising above the foliage from late winter to late fall. Make sure to remove the diseased roots and then repot in a well-draining growing mix to keep it alive.Oct 18, 2012 · Bird of paradise growing conditions are similar for both the white bird of paradise and the orange bird of paradise. A spot in part shade to full sun is ideal. Wind protection will keep the large, banana-like leaves from getting torn and shredded. These plants grow well in rich loamy soil with a pH range between 5.6 and 8.5. The most common important …Curling and burning of the leaves. Reduce the amount of light the plant receives. Temperature stress. Curling inward and reddening of leaves. Move the plant to a warmer, sheltered location and water it. Small root system. Leaves curl, turn yellow, and burn. Repot Bird of Paradise in a larger container.. Hardiness zones 10a and 10b are suitable for most bird of paradise types. The minimum temperatures in these zones range between 30 to 40 degrees F. The bird of paradise grows well in zone 10 as well as zone 11, although it can survive in temperatures as low as 24 degrees F for brief periods. These plants are perfect for adding height and impact to empty corners of your home.Bird of paradise plants do not do well in the cold, though they are able to tolerate brief periods of temperatures as low as 24 F (-4.5 C). They grow best in gardens where the weather is consistently warm, in USDA zones 10-12.
